Ukrainian Air Force lost 62 planes in 2022. So far, in 2023, he has lost only seven.
Fernando Valduga By Fernando Valduga 11/08/2023 - 19:35 in Military, War Zones
The Ukrainian Air Force should not last more than a few days in a broader war with Russian forces. Eighteen months later, the Ukrainian air service not only lasted but also turned into a long-range attack force. One that is shaping the battlefield throughout Ukraine.
And, notably, the Ukrainian Air Force is becoming more able to survive over time: firing new Western rockets and missiles at greater distances and thus avoiding the most intensive Russian air defenses.
On the day Russia intensified its eight-year war against Ukraine in February 2022, the Kiev air arm had only 125 or more former Soviet warplanes: about 50 Mikoyan MiG-29, 30 Sukhoi Su-25 and a few dozen Sukhoi Su-27s and Sukhoi Su-24s fighters.
Tumblr media
Some observers expected Russian missile attacks and fighter sweeps to entirely eliminate Ukraine's fighters and attack brigades in hours or days.
That didn't happen. Warned by NATO intelligence that the attack was coming, Ukraine's fighter and attack teams flew with their planes to small airfields and airstrips, avoiding the initial dams at their main bases. Flying into battle, the pilots remained low - very low - to minimize their exposure to Russian missiles.
After a year and a half of intense fighting, the Ukrainian Air Force lost no less than 69 aircraft - mainly to ground air defenses - but managed to maintain its overall strength on the front line by restoring old and grounded fuselages and acquiring 18 Su-25s and 27 MiG-29s from NATO countries.
Tumblr media
Equally important, Ukraine armed each of its frontline types with new Western-made ammunition with greater range than the Soviet ammunition they replaced. Significantly greater range, in some cases.
The Su-25 received Zuni rockets made in the United States with this distance and precision for their distinct "rocket launch" attacks against targets up to eight kilometers away. The MiG-29s and Su-27s obtained, from U.S. stocks, high-speed anti-radiation missiles that hit enemy radars of up to 80 miles.
Perhaps the most notable is the fact that Ukraine has armed its Su-24 with two types of cruise missiles, the British Storm Shadow and the French SCALP, both of which can travel 155 miles. In recent weeks alone, Su-24 cruise missiles have blew up a warehouse of Russian vehicles and shot down several vital bridges carrying supplies to the south of Russia-occupied Ukraine.
Tumblr media
Ukrainian Su-24 sighted with Storm Shadow missile.
The shift to isolated attacks - all Ukrainian jets, except the Su-25, can fire ammunition beyond the range of most of Russia's land air defenses - has greatly increased the life expectancy of Ukrainian pilots. After losing more than 60 jets last year, this year the Ukrainian Air Force apparently lost only four MiG-29s, a Su-24, a Su-25 and a Su-27. A loss rate for 2023 that is one fifth of what it was in 2022.
If the most recent phase of the transformation of the Ukrainian air force was the adoption of modern Western munitions, the next phase should be the adoption of Western planes. After many months of diplomacy, the United Kingdom and the Netherlands announced in May that they would work together to train Ukrainian pilots to fly the Lockheed Martin F-16 jets.
Tumblr media
Meanwhile, the Netherlands signaled that it would give Ukraine some of its approximately three dozen active and retired F-16s after the completion of the training. A White House official said that a training plan should be in place “at the end of the year”.
The F-16 is not a new plane. The fighters that the Netherlands can donate to Ukraine were built in the 1980s and deeply updated 20 years later.
But the F-16 is fully compatible with a wide range of modern ammunition - and, for example, it can fire HARM anti-radar missiles in its most accurate mode.
Tumblr media
The F-16 is not a miracle weapon. But it should help the Ukrainian air force to fire more and better missiles even farther and more accurately than it is doing now. In the third year of the broader war, this may mean even fewer losses for an air force that should not last longer than a few days.

History of Go For A Ride Day
Birthdays are fun and Christmas means presents (if you’re lucky), but nothing quite compares with the magical day you get your driver’s license. That’s when your world truly changes forever. Why? Cars mean freedom. You can suddenly go anywhere at anytime (as long as your parents are cool with your plans). Such is the nature of transportation — something we in the 21st century take for granted. We all grew up with planes, trains and automobiles — so we’re quite used to getting where we need to go.
But it wasn’t always that way. When President Jefferson asked Lewis (and, eventually, Clark) to explore the American West in 1804, there were no nonstop flights from St. Louis to the Oregon coast. As the History Channel describes it: “The excursion lasted over two years.   Along the way they confronted harsh weather, unforgiving terrain, treacherous waters, injuries, starvation, disease and both friendly and hostile Native Americans. Nevertheless, the approximately 8,000-mile journey was deemed a huge success and provided new geographic, ecological and social information about previously uncharted areas of North America.”
And today we complain about trying to squeeze our carry-ons into the overhead bin.
Americans have always loved to “go for a ride” — with whatever mode of transportation existed. Horses. Boats. Bicycles. And of course, the ubiquitous car. The nation had a long love affair with automobiles starting in the mid 20th century and lasting until recently — as a new generation of car buyers, born after the car craze, loses interest in design — focusing instead on practicality. Stellar gas mileage makes Priuses as sexy as Porsches. Well, almost.
Go For A Ride Day timeline
1950s Car culture
Cars inspired new businesses like drive-through restaurants and drive-in movie theaters, and employed one in six working Americans.
1956 Interstate highways
President Eisenhower authorizes $25 billion for the construction of 41,000 miles of the Interstate Highway System.
1964 ‘Pony car’
Ford introduces the sporty and powerful Mustang — the automaker's most successful launch since the Model A.
2019 Driverless cars get smarter
MIT engineers develop a system to help autonomous cars determine if there’s a moving object coming around the corner.
Go For A Ride Day FAQs
What does Go For A Ride Day celebrate?
Go For a Ride Day 2019 encourages us to get out in the world, as opposed to seeing it on a screen. Any mode of transportation will do on this day. What was America’s first car company?
Brothers Charles and Frank Duryea founded the Duryea Motor Wagon Company in 1893, becoming the first American automobile manufacturing company.  What happened to supersonic jet travel?
The Concorde, which flew faster than the speed of sound, never turned a profit. When the plane broke the sound barrier (about 760 mph), it created shock waves that would hit the ground with a loud and sudden sonic “boom.” The FAA eventually banned all commercial aircraft from flying at supersonic speeds over land.

Understanding 2PL Logistics: A Comprehensive Overview
Tumblr media
Logistics is a key pillar of modern supply chain management. Businesses today operate in a global marketplace where the efficient movement of goods, raw materials, and finished products can significantly impact profitability and customer satisfaction. This has given rise to various models of logistics management, including 1PL, 2PL, 3PL, 4PL, and 5PL. In this blog, we will focus on the Second Party Logistics (2PL) model, its benefits, and why it's an integral part of the logistics ecosystem.
What is 2PL Logistics?
2PL or Second Party Logistics refers to a logistics service provider that owns the means of transportation and is responsible for moving goods from one location to another. Unlike 1PL (where the company manages all transportation and logistics internally), 2PL providers are external contractors that handle transportation but are not involved in other aspects of logistics, such as warehousing or inventory management.
The primary function of a 2PL provider is to transport goods either within a specific region (domestic logistics) or internationally. They usually specialize in a particular mode of transportation, such as trucking, shipping, rail, or air freight, and operate under contracts for businesses that need to move goods efficiently and safely.
Key Characteristics of 2PL Logistics
Ownership of Transportation Assets: 2PL providers own or lease the vehicles, ships, or planes required for transportation.
Direct Contracts: They work directly with the business to deliver goods but don't manage the entire supply chain.
Single Transport Mode: Typically, a 2PL provider specializes in one mode of transportation, whether it's land, sea, or air.
Regional Expertise: Many 2PL providers focus on a particular region or geographical area where they have specialized knowledge and experience.
How 2PL Differs from Other Logistics Models
1PL (First Party Logistics): In a 1PL system, the company or manufacturer owns the entire logistics operation, including transportation, warehousing, and supply chain management. All logistics activities are handled internally, which is generally more resource-intensive.
3PL (Third Party Logistics): 3PL providers offer more than just transportation; they manage the entire logistics process, from warehousing to distribution and freight forwarding. 3PL providers act as comprehensive logistics partners, handling multiple facets of the supply chain.
4PL (Fourth Party Logistics): A 4PL provider takes on an even broader role than a 3PL by overseeing and managing all logistics operations and integrating different service providers within the supply chain.
5PL (Fifth Party Logistics): This model includes broader strategies such as e-commerce and management of digital supply networks.
Benefits of 2PL Logistics
Now that we understand what 2PL is, let’s explore the significant benefits of choosing a 2PL provider for your logistics operations.
1. Cost-Effective Transportation
One of the primary reasons businesses opt for 2PL services is the cost-effectiveness. By outsourcing transportation to a dedicated logistics provider, businesses save on the significant costs associated with maintaining a fleet of vehicles, fuel expenses, driver salaries, and vehicle maintenance. Instead of investing heavily in transportation assets, businesses can focus their capital on core operations.
2. Access to Expertise and Specialization
2PL providers are experts in their field. They are familiar with the nuances of transportation, whether it's road, rail, sea, or air logistics. Their specialization in one mode of transportation ensures that the movement of goods is efficient, cost-effective, and compliant with regulatory requirements. Additionally, 2PL providers often have experience navigating regional challenges, such as road conditions, weather patterns, or cross-border regulations, which may be unfamiliar to the business itself.
3. Enhanced Flexibility
Working with a 2PL provider offers a high level of flexibility. Businesses can quickly scale their transportation needs up or down based on market demand, seasonal spikes, or other factors. For example, during peak seasons, a 2PL provider can increase the number of trucks or shipping containers used to ensure timely deliveries, and during off-peak seasons, they can scale back operations, saving costs.
4. Reduced Risk and Liability
Transportation inherently carries risks such as accidents, damages, or cargo loss. A 2PL provider assumes much of the liability associated with transporting goods. By working with a dedicated logistics provider, businesses can mitigate risks, especially if the 2PL provider offers insurance or other safeguards against transportation-related issues. This also means that businesses are shielded from the potential legal and regulatory complexities associated with transportation.
5. Focus on Core Business Activities
Outsourcing transportation allows businesses to focus on what they do best. Rather than being bogged down with logistics management, companies can direct their energy and resources toward product development, marketing, and customer service. 2PL providers take care of the heavy lifting, so businesses can operate more efficiently.
6. Customization and Tailored Solutions
Many 2PL providers offer customized transportation solutions to meet the specific needs of their clients. Whether it's temperature-controlled trucking for perishable goods or expedited air freight for urgent shipments, 2PL providers can tailor their services to ensure the safe and timely delivery of goods based on the unique requirements of each client.
7. Regulatory Compliance and Documentation Handling
Transportation often involves navigating complex legal requirements, especially in cross-border shipments. 2PL providers are well-versed in the regulatory landscape, whether it's obtaining permits, managing customs clearance, or handling shipping documentation. Businesses can rely on the expertise of 2PL providers to ensure compliance with all relevant laws and regulations, thereby reducing the likelihood of delays or fines.
Limitations of 2PL Logistics
While 2PL logistics offers numerous advantages, it is not without its limitations. Here are a few challenges that businesses may encounter when working with 2PL providers.
1. Limited Control Over the Supply Chain
Since 2PL providers specialize solely in transportation, businesses may find that they have limited visibility and control over the broader supply chain. For example, a 2PL provider won’t manage inventory or warehousing, so businesses will need to integrate additional logistics services to handle these aspects of their supply chain.
2. Dependence on External Providers
Relying on external logistics providers means businesses are dependent on the efficiency, reliability, and capacity of the 2PL provider. Delays, scheduling issues, or service disruptions can significantly impact the supply chain, especially if the 2PL provider is managing high volumes or dealing with unpredictable external factors such as weather or labor strikes.
3. Lack of Multi-Modal Options
Since 2PL providers generally specialize in a single mode of transport (road, sea, rail, or air), businesses requiring multi-modal transport solutions may need to coordinate with multiple 2PL providers or upgrade to a 3PL provider that can offer integrated solutions across different transportation modes.
Examples of 2PL Providers
To further understand how 2PL logistics operates in real life, let’s consider a few examples of companies offering 2PL services.
1. FedEx Freight
FedEx Freight provides road transportation services for businesses that need to ship large volumes of goods domestically or internationally. As a 2PL provider, FedEx focuses exclusively on trucking and freight transport but does not manage warehousing or broader supply chain functions.
2. Maersk Line
Maersk Line, one of the world’s largest shipping companies, offers ocean freight services that transport goods between countries. As a 2PL provider, Maersk focuses on sea transport, moving goods across continents, but does not provide 3PL services like warehousing or end-to-end supply chain management.
3. DHL Global Forwarding
DHL offers both air and sea freight transportation services under its 2PL model, specializing in moving goods quickly across long distances. Like other 2PL providers, DHL Global Forwarding primarily focuses on transportation without handling broader supply chain activities.
Conclusion
Second Party Logistics (2PL) plays a crucial role in the transportation and logistics ecosystem by providing dedicated, cost-effective, and specialized services for businesses that need to move goods efficiently. While 2PL may not offer the full spectrum of supply chain management, it is an ideal solution for companies that require transportation expertise without the complexity of broader logistics services. By partnering with a 2PL provider, businesses can focus on core operations while enjoying the flexibility, cost savings, and reliability that these logistics experts offer.
Whether you're a growing company looking to scale up transportation capabilities or an established business looking for specialized shipping solutions, 2PL logistics providers can be a vital partner in ensuring your goods reach their destination safely and on time.
